Just How to Present Canine to Daycare
Leaving your pet dog for a day of fun and play far from home can be scary for both you and your dog. It is essential to begin preparing your animal early for the daycare experience.
Before your dog begins participating in childcare, you need to make sure that they depend on day on all inoculations (rabies, distemper, kennel coughing). You need to additionally service their social abilities with dog parks and young puppy classes.
Meet-and-Greets
Preferably, start your dog's childcare experience with a meet-and-greet in a regulated setting. This will certainly assist your canine end up being accustomed to the new surroundings and various other pets. This might likewise be a good time to work on recall so your dog will certainly come when a childcare team member calls them.
Allowing dogs to welcome each other via smelling is a natural and important part of their first interactions. It likewise allows them to trade social signs without straight call, minimizing the capacity for conflict or anxiety.
When presenting your pet, remain calm and upbeat. Pets can notice their owner's emotions, and if they notice your stress and anxiety or tension, it could lead to splitting up anxiousness during their day at daycare. Additionally, attempt to limit the amount of time you leave your pet during drop offs, and keep your goodbyes short.

Inoculations
Numerous doggie daycares need that your pup is up to day on every one of their required inoculations. These typically consist of rabies, distemper, parvovirus, and bordetella (kennel cough). Ask your day care of choice what their needs are to ensure that your pet will be permitted into the center.
It is also crucial to maintain your puppy approximately date on their normal veterinary sees. This will enable you to monitor their health and wellness and sharp your veterinarian of any kind of behavioral modifications. Vaccines assist your pet's immune system find out to recognize and eliminate germs that can create serious illness, like rabies or distemper. There are 2 kinds of vaccinations: live and inactivated. Both can have adverse effects, yet severe negative responses are very unusual. Booster shots are likewise readily available to give your pet dog recurring immunity versus particular diseases.

Pet crate Training
Getting your canine comfortable with their dog crate will certainly allow them to unwind while you're gone, which is a vital part of splitting up anxiety training. Start by putting their food meal or interactive problem plaything inside of the crate, and slowly relocate further back with time. Compensate their favorable behavior with treats and continue this process up until your dog enjoys to enter the pet crate on their boarding dog near me own.
Once your canine can enter their cage without whimpering when you close the door, they prepare to be crated for brief amount of times while you're away and during the night. If they begin to whine, you have enhanced the size of time as well swiftly. Alternatives to pet crates consist of workout pens, child gateways and various other easy-to-clean units.
